About Galway
Summers have an average temperature of 16 °C, with humidity levels of about 80%. Winters bring an average temperature of 6 °C, with humidity levels of about 85%.
Galway is home of the academic institute National University of Ireland Galway. The biggest sports facility in Galway is Pearse Stadium, which may be a landmark worth exploring. The largest healthcare facility or hospital in the area is University Hospital Galway.
Nature lovers can unwind at Salthill Promenade Park, a serene green space in the heart of the city. History and art aficionados will appreciate the Galway City Museum, which showcases Galway’s culture and heritage. Readers can visit James Hardiman Library for a quiet retreat.
You can travel to and from Shannon Airport by Bus, Taxi and Private Car.
There are several ways to get around Galway with public transit. The most popular public transit options are Bus and Train.
The biggest public transit stations in the area are Eyre Square and Ceannt Station.
In Galway, you can use the following payment methods for public transit: Leap Card, Cash and Credit Card.
About Belgrade
Belgrade serves as the administrative center of Serbia.
Belgrade is the biggest metropolitan area in Serbia.
Summers have an average temperature of 28 °C, with humidity levels of about 65%. Winters bring an average temperature of 2 °C, with humidity levels of about 80%.
Belgrade is home of the academic institute University of Belgrade. The biggest sports facility in Belgrade is Red Star Stadium, which may be a landmark worth exploring. The largest healthcare facility or hospital in the area is Clinical Center of Serbia.
Nature lovers can unwind at Kalemegdan Park, a serene green space in the heart of the city. History and art aficionados will appreciate the National Museum of Serbia, which showcases Belgrade’s culture and heritage. Readers can visit National Library of Serbia for a quiet retreat.
You can travel to and from Belgrade Nikola Tesla Airport by bus and taxi.
There are several ways to get around Belgrade with public transit. The most popular public transit options are bus, tram and trolleybus.
The biggest public transit stations in the area are Belgrade Bus Station, Slavija Square and Studentski Trg.
In Belgrade, you can use the following payment methods for public transit: BusPlus card, cash and credit card.
